Fishbone Diagram Template
This template provides a visual framework for identifying potential causes of a problem, often referred to as a root cause analysis. It's designed to help teams brainstorm and organize factors contributing to an issue.
Layout & Structure: The template features a fishbone (or Ishikawa) diagram layout. A central horizontal line represents the problem statement, and angled lines branching off represent major categories of potential causes. Each category then has sub-branches detailing specific contributing factors. This particular template has three main categories with two levels of sub-branches each.
